你查询的IP:[119.98.252.26]  地理位置:中国–湖北–武汉电信

最新查询119.149.40.247 119.92.220.80 221.145.239.182 120.226.130.71 119.122.185.126 218.188.221.232 119.89.117.205 60.230.71.164 119.140.213.13 119.98.252.26 220.160.16.196 210.79.224.160 118.88.64.233 203.166.160.11 124.108.8.176 119.27.160.28 60.245.128.143 210.185.192.154 202.38.138.198 124.243.192.26 202.127.48.60 202.38.138.191 203.135.160.67 221.200.2.14 121.40.55.37 202.165.208.30 58.128.218.33 210.72.141.191 116.224.149.10 120.102.252.167 119.254.129.100